The Opportunity

We are supporting a confidential search for an Equestrian Coordinator to join a well-established equestrian operation in Ras Al Khaimah.

This role is ideal for someone who thrives in a hands‑on, team‑oriented environment and brings a positive, calm, and solution‑focused approach to their work. The position combines administrative coordination with day-to-day involvement around the stables and facilities.

What This Role Is Really About

It suits someone who:

  • Enjoys variety and being actively involved
  • Is comfortable multitasking across admin and practical duties
  • Works well as part of a close‑knit, respectful team
  • Remains calm, polite, and level‑headed, even in busy or pressured situations

Key Responsibilities

  • Coordinate daily equestrian centre activities and schedules
  • Support administrative tasks with strong attention to detail
  • Communicate clearly and professionally with team members and visitors
  • Assist with hands‑on tasks around the stables as required
  • Help ensure a calm, organised, and welcoming environment
  • Take initiative and proactively resolve day‑to‑day issues

What We’re Looking For

  • A positive, respectful, and team‑oriented personality
  • Strong communication skills and a polite, professional manner
  • Ability to stay calm and solution‑oriented in challenging situations
  • Willingness to be hands‑on and support the wider team
  • Good organisational skills and attention to detail
  • Genuine interest in animals and equestrian environments

Working Pattern

  • Shift‑based role, 6 days per week
  • No night shifts
  • Flexibility is essential
